
Ingredients:
– 1 lb chicken tenders
– 3 tbsp butter, melted
– 2 tbsp honey
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 1/2 tsp salt
– 1/4 tsp black pepper
– 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
– Cooking spray
Directions:
1. Preheat your air fryer to 400°F (200°C) for 5 minutes.
2. In a small bowl, mix the melted butter, honey, minced garlic, salt, and black pepper together to create the honey butter garlic sauce.
3. Place the breadcrumbs in a separate shallow dish.
4. Dip each chicken tender into the honey butter garlic sauce, making sure to coat each piece thoroughly.
5. Coat the chicken tender in breadcrumbs, pressing gently to ensure the breadcrumbs stick to the chicken.
6. Lightly sp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ray to prevent sticking.
7. Place the coated chicken tenders in the air fryer basket in a single layer, ensuring they do not overlap.
8. Air fry the chicken tenders at 400°F (200°C) for 10-12 minutes, flipping halfway through the cooking time, until they are golden brown and cooked through.
9. Once cooked, remove the chicken tenders from the air fryer and let them rest for a few minutes before serving.
10. Serve the Air Fryer Honey Butter Garlic Chicken Tenders with your favorite dipping sauce or alongside a fresh salad for a delicious and easy meal. Enjoy!
